BOTANICAL NOTES:
'Silver Samba' is one of the names for a form with a silvery midstripe on the leaves. It seems that this cultivar was promulgated at Sitio Burle Marx near Rio de Janeiro, Brazil, but its origin in the wild is not known. Further description can be found at Tim Chapman's website, https://gingerwoodnursery.com/product/chamaecostus-cuspidatus-silver-samba.

The cultivar name was registered in the Heliconia Society Bulletin, Vol. 27, No. 1, March 2021.
